Job Summary

  • This position will assist the/provide public education and enforcement of the City’s by-laws, primarily enforcement of parking by-laws, take field note information and diary, and assist with provision of evidence and testimony at court, as required and provide care to the animals in the City’s Animal Care Facility, as required. Parking enforcement training will be provided (20 hour course).
  • This position will work 35 hours per week, Monday to Friday, 8:30am-4:30pm (may require some evenings and weekends to cover animal care as needed). Anticipated employment period from May to August 2026.

Position Requirements

  • High School diploma
  • Strong communication and customer service skills
  • Law enforcement training or education an asset
  • First Aid/CPR Certification an asset
  • Math and computer skills required
  • Knowledge and understanding of the City’s By-laws, the Provincial Offences Act and the Occupational Health and Safety Act will be considered assets
  • Must possess a valid Class “G” driver’s license
  • Must have CSA approved protective footwear with minimum 5 inches high cut CSA Grade 1 with sole puncture protection.
  • The successful applicant will be required to obtain and submit a criminal background check and driver’s abstract, at their own expense prior to start date.
  • This position is open to students who are presently attending school on a full-time basis and returning to a recognized post-secondary institution (full-time) in September 2026.
